Getting to know Tim McNichol

Hello, I'm Tim. Do you ever feel that the tasks of modern life leave you with limited space and energy to focus on your emotional and mental well-being? When people are maxed out emotionally, they sometimes notice changes in their behaviors and relationships. Life's demands can lead to imbalances that might show up as discord with your significant other or family members, a general sensation of stress or fatigue, or a lack of motivation to engage in mood-regenerating practices. If these experiences resonate with you, I would welcome the opportunity to collaboratively explore the underlying causes and work toward rebuilding emotional equilibrium. Sometimes people view therapy and self-care as too much of a time commitment during their already busy schedules; however, I believe it is an essential part of any self-maintenance plan. A practice of working toward better self-understanding and self-compassion is always a return on the investment of time. I hold a Master's in Social Work from Portland State University, which informs my approach to supporting clients in navigating life's challenges with empathy and practical strategies.

What should a new client know about working with you?

I use a collaborative approach to explore your concerns and develop goals. After goals have been collaboratively determined, it is important to experiment with ways those can be implemented in your day-to-day life. Together, we will explore options to discover what is going to work best for you in your journey to feeling better. We will continue to evaluate what is working, and what is not, and think creatively about how you can take the topics covered in our sessions into your daily life.

More information on payments and coverage

Payment is due after each session and will be charged with your card on file for any portion of patient responsibility. Receipts will be provided at the time of the charge. This typically takes place 2-4 weeks after the session, once your insurance has had a chance to process the claim. We try our best to verify eligibility, but it is ultimately your responsibility to check coverage and out-of-pocket costs for services. For out-of-network visits, you will be billed at the provider’s self-pay rate, and we can provide an invoice for you to submit to your insurance for potential out-of-network reimbursement based on your plan’s benefits.
